We’ve opened our doors in Edinburgh’s charming West End - our very first Hox in Scotland. Set across 11 beautiful Georgian townhouses, we’re home to 214 bedrooms, a lively open lobby and bar, an all-day Italian trattoria Patatino, a retro-inspired cinema, a flexible and super-size event space called The Get Together, and The Apartment – our unique signature spot for meetings, private dinners and memorable gatherings.
Patatino is our all-day Italian trattoria serving fresh pasta, wood-fired pizzas, and all the spritzes and Italian wines you could wish for. Inspired by the glam and romance of the sun-soaked Amalfi coast, it’s a spot for long, joyful meals with friends, where old-school charm meets modern design, with bold colours, cosy corners, and plenty of personality.

What you’ll do…
- Create a fun and relaxed atmosphere where guests come to wind down and enjoy themselves.
- Ensure the F&B operations area are health & safety compliant for each shift.
- Run the daily briefing’s for the restaurant & bar teams.
- Support meeting & event operations from social events to big bash weddings.
- Coordinate and run the reservations system.
- Support the commercial goals of the business.
- Draft floor plan based on covers.
- Support with F&B stock; ordering and stock counts.
- Support with training for the F&B team.
- Scheduling and rotas for team members, ensuring staff levels are maintained appropriately.
- Cash handling and daily reporting of revenues as per hotel SOP’s.
- Responsible for the service on the floor and bar.
- Responsible for the safe opening and closing of the restaurant.
- Work with the culinary team on menus, service and product availability.
